Transaction 421505d61e44ff04e6b20fa84615fb24c4a218b07d4dca26c0e37631280e2d07
1 Input
2 Outputs
- 421505d61e44ff04e6b20fa84615fb24c4a218b07d4dca26c0e37631280e2d07:0
- 421505d61e44ff04e6b20fa84615fb24c4a218b07d4dca26c0e37631280e2d07:1
value 110661
address 38eTtNjEEWnEjFdMHzKwb7mN4eMs4cHfeR
value 11403324
address 1PpzeyFYDqdCMejeT6pvL7huBpMQim4SDy